
OppyDev
A Collaborative AI Agent that Elevates your Coding Experience

Description
OppyDev is an AI-powered coding assistant designed to integrate into a developer's workflow. It utilizes a powerful AI agent, connected to models like ChatGPT, Gemini, Claude, and Llama, to understand the context of an entire codebase. This allows it to assist with complex tasks, find and update multiple files, and even generate whole features based on prompts, aiming to save developers time by handling tedious coding assignments.
Emphasizing developer control, OppyDev provides transparency into the AI's suggestions, allowing users to review changes via an interactive diff and refine outputs. These refinements serve as training data, enabling the AI to adapt to the individual's coding style over time. It operates as a standalone application with a UI optimized for AI collaboration, working directly with local files without requiring code to be copied or pasted into a separate environment.
Key Features
- AI Agent Integration: Connects with models like ChatGPT, Gemini, Claude, and Llama for complex coding tasks.
- Full Codebase Context: Understands the entire project codebase for accurate assistance.
- Automated Code Modification: Finds, updates multiple files, and generates features from prompts.
- User-Controlled AI Output: Allows tweaking and refining AI suggestions, using feedback for training.
- Interactive Change Review: Provides an interactive diff view to understand and adjust AI modifications.
- Standalone Desktop App: Operates locally with a dedicated UI, no IDE plugin required.
- Multi-Model Support: Allows switching between different AI models including GPT-4 and Claude.
- Direct Codebase Interaction: Works directly with local files without needing copy-paste.
Use Cases
- Automating repetitive coding tasks
- Generating boilerplate code
- Refactoring code across multiple files
- Implementing new features based on prompts
- Understanding complex codebases
- Finding relevant files or code snippets
- Answering questions about the codebase